What You'll Do:
The Project Accountant will support the Denton House Design team and is responsible for monitoring the progress of projects, supporting project managers, investigating variances, and ensuring that project billings are issued to customers and payments collected. You need to love collaborating, finding creative solutions, improving processes, and helping to make your internal clients' lives easier.
Core Responsibilities and Expectations:
Work closely with your internal clients: management, project managers and designers to ensure accurate and consistent billing and financial reporting at the project level
- Generate project profitability metrics and review them with your internal clients
- Create contracts and review budgets and send them out for approval
- Maintain organized project contract files
- Provide accurate invoices to clients per contract terms
- Perform client reconciliations and generate final billing. Research and respond to client questions
- Perform month-end responsibilities including balance sheet account reconciliations, intercompany reconciliations, and fixed asset tracking
- Prepare journal entries
- Monitor project accounts receivable and drive collection efforts
- Compile reports for management and perform other ad hoc duties as requested
